Uso delle Web part di Outlook Web App

 

Si applica a: Exchange Server 2010 SP2, Exchange Server 2010 SP3

Ultima modifica dell'argomento: 2016-11-28

È possibile utilizzare le web part di Microsoft Office Outlook Web App per specificare la cassetta postale da aprire, la cartella da aprire in tale cassetta postale e la visualizzazione del contenuto da utilizzare.

Le web part di Outlook Web App consentono di accedere al contenuto di Outlook Web App direttamente da un URL. È possibile inserire l'URL in un browser Web oppure incorporarlo in un'applicazione. Generalmente, le Web part non vengono create manualmente. Vengono invece create a livello di programmazione in base alle opzioni selezionate nell'interfaccia utente oppure vengono incorporate direttamente in un'applicazione, ad esempio una pagina di MicrosoftOffice SharePoint Server 2007 o SharePoint Server 2010. Il codice dietro l'interfaccia utente crea l'URL. Le Web part di Outlook Web App possono essere utilizzate ad esempio per visualizzare la Posta in arrivo o il Calendario di un utente in una pagina di SharePoint Server 2007 o SharePoint Server 2010.

Nota

Per utilizzare le web part di Outlook Web App, è necessario che la cassetta postale dell'utente e quella aperta tramite una web part si trovino nella stessa foresta di Active Directory.

Autorizzazioni per l'utilizzo delle web part di Outlook Web Access

Per utilizzare le web part di Outlook Web App, è necessario disporre almeno della delega per l'accesso come "Revisore" al contenuto che si intende aprire. Se è stata incorporata una Web part di Outlook Web App che richiede l'autenticazione in una applicazione, è necessario fornire le informazioni di autenticazione insieme alla richiesta della Web part. Un modo di eseguire questa operazione è configurare la directory virtuale di Outlook Web App per utilizzare l'autenticazione integrata di Windows. L'autenticazione integrata di Windows consente agli utenti che hanno già eseguito l'accesso mediante il proprio account di Active Directory di utilizzare Outlook Web App senza dover inserire nuovamente le proprie credenziali.

Sintassi delle web part di Outlook Web App

Outlook Web App in Microsoft Exchange Server 2010 dispone di un nuovo formato di URL da utilizzare per le richieste alla directory virtuale /owa. Tali richieste possono essere eseguite digitando un URL direttamente in un browser Web oppure incorporando l'URL in un'applicazione Web, ad esempio una pagina di SharePoint Server.

È possibile utilizzare le web part di Outlook Web App per creare URL di diversa complessità. È possibile utilizzare un semplice URL della web part per aprire la Posta in arrivo di una cassetta postale. Un URL della web part più complesso potrebbe essere utilizzato per specificare la cassetta postale da aprire, la cartella da aprire in tale cassetta postale e la visualizzazione del contenuto da utilizzare.

Ad esempio, il semplice URL della web part https://<nome server>/owa/?cmd=contents consentirà di aprire la Posta in arrivo della cassetta postale specificata dall'accesso dell'utente. Il più complesso URL della Web part https://<server name>/owa/<indirizzo SMTP>/?cmd=contents&fpath=inbox%2fProjects&view=by%20subject consentirà di aprire la sottocartella Projects, ordinata per argomento, nella cassetta postale specificata dall'indirizzo SMTP.

In base alle misure di protezione applicate alla rete, potrebbe essere necessario configurare una codifica per gli URL di web part. Dopo aver configurato la codifica, il codice dietro l'interfaccia creerà l'URL utilizzando i parametri con codifica URL. I parametri con codifica URL utilizzano i caratteri %20 al posto degli spazi e i caratteri %2f al posto del delimitatore di percorso "/". Tutti gli esempi in questo argomento utilizzano parametri codificati.

Nella tabella seguente vengono elencati i parametri di una web part ed esempi di possibili utilizzi.

Parametri di web part e relativo utilizzo

Parametro URL Descrizione Valori ed esempi

Nome server e directory (obbligatori)

L'URL della directory virtuale di Outlook Web App.

Può essere lo stesso URL utilizzato dagli utenti per accedere a Outlook Web App, ad esempio:

https://<nome server>/owa

Indicazione esplicita della cassetta postale con accesso di Exchange 2010 (facoltativo)

Qualsiasi indirizzo SMTP associato alla cassetta postale da aprire.

Se questa sezione dell'URL manca, verrà aperta la cassetta postale predefinita dell'utente autenticato.

Se non vengono specificati ulteriori parametri, il comportamento predefinito sarà l'apertura della Posta in arrivo.

Per aprire la cassetta postale con l'indirizzo SMTP tsmith@fourthcoffee.com, utilizzare l'URL indicato di seguito:

https://<nome server>/owa/tsmith@fourthcoffee.com

cmd (obbligatorio, se si specifica un qualsiasi parametro diverso dall'indicazione esplicita della cassetta postale di accesso)

?cmd=contents consente di visualizzare la web part di Outlook Web App specificata dai parametri anziché l'intera interfaccia utente di Outlook Web App.

Se non viene specificata una cassetta postale, il parametro cmd segue l'indirizzo di accesso:

https://<nome server>/owa/?cmd=contents

Se non viene specificata una cassetta postale, il parametro cmd segue l'indicazione esplicita della cassetta stessa:

https://<nome server>/owa/<indirizzo SMTP>/?cmd=contents

Se non vengono specificati ulteriori parametri, il comportamento predefinito sarà l'apertura della Posta in arrivo.

id (facoltativo)

L'ID della cartella di cui la web part dovrebbe visualizzare il contenuto. Lo si può ottenere utilizzando i servizi Web e può essere impiegato nelle applicazioni per selezionare in modo dinamico la cartella da aprire.

L'ID della cartella è PR_ENTRY_ID della cartella con codifica Base64, ad esempio:

https://<nome server>/owa/?cmd=contents&id=<PR_ENTRY_ID>

fpath (facoltativo)

Una stringa che specifica la cartella della cassetta postale da visualizzare nella web part. Potrebbe essere necessario scrivere l'URL della web part utilizzando la codifica URL, in modo che passi attraverso i firewall.

Se si utilizza la codifica URL, uno spazio diventa %20 e un delimitatore di percorso (/) diventa %2f.

La gerarchia di cartelle dovrebbe iniziare dalla cartella principale della cassetta postale.

Questo percorso di cartelle può puntare a normali cartelle o cartelle di ricerca.

Per aprire la sottocartella Projects in Posta in arrivo, utilizzare l'URL indicato di seguito:

https://<nome server>/owa/?cmd=contents&fpath= inbox%2fprojects

module (facoltativo)

È possibile utilizzare questo parametro per specificare una della quattro cartelle predefinite senza conoscerne il nome localizzato.

I valori del parametro module non fanno distinzione tra maiuscole e minuscole e includono quanto segue:

  • Inbox

  • Calendario

  • Contatti

  • Attività

  • Publicfolders

Per aprire il calendario di una cassetta postale indipendentemente dalla localizzazione, utilizzare l'URL indicato di seguito:

https://<nome server>/owa/?cmd=contents&module=calendar

view (facoltativo)

Questo parametro consente di specificare la visualizzazione della cartella.

Di seguito sono riportate le visualizzazioni predefinite quando non è presente questo parametro:

  • Calendar   Daily

  • Messages   Messages

  • Contacts   Two%20Line

  • Tasks   By%20Due%20Date

Nota

Le stringhe per le visualizzazioni predefinite vengono automaticamente codificate in URL.

L'ordinamento predefinito di una visualizzazione è il modo in cui verrà ordinata la cartella se viene aperta nel client di Outlook Web App.

Le stringhe che identificano le visualizzazioni non sono localizzate e non fanno distinzione tra maiuscole e minuscole.

Le visualizzazioni disponibili variano in base al tipo di cartella.

Visualizzazioni di Calendario:

  • Daily   La visualizzazione giornaliera del calendario

  • Weekly   La visualizzazione settimanale del calendario

  • Mensile   Visualizzazione mensile calendario

Visualizzazioni dei messaggi:

  • Messaggi   Visualizzazione di messaggi, con ordinamento predefinito

  • By%20Sender   Visualizzazione di messaggi con ordinamento per mittente e con i nomi dei mittenti con una "a" all'inizio

  • By%20Subject   Visualizzazione di messaggi con ordinamento per oggetto e con gli oggetti con una "a" all'inizio

  • By%20Conversation%20Topic   Visualizzazione Conversazione, non disponibile nella versione light di Outlook Web App 

Visualizzazioni dei contatti:

  • Phone%20List   Visualizzazione dei contatti, con ordinamento predefinito

Attività:

  • By%20Due%20Date   Visualizzazione delle attività con ordinamento predefinito

  • By%20Subject   Visualizzazione delle attività con ordinamento per oggetto, con una "a" all'inizio

https://<nome server>/owa/?cmd=contents&fpath=Calendar&view=Weekly consentirà di visualizzare il calendario richiesto nella visualizzazione Settimanale.

d, m, y (facoltativo)

Specifica la data da visualizzare nel calendario. È possibile inserire questi parametri in qualunque ordine e utilizzarli singolarmente o assieme.

Se uno di questi parametri non viene specificato, i valori predefiniti sono il giorno, il mese e l'anno correnti. Ad esempio, se il giorno corrente è il 03.05.10 e per il mese si specifica il valore "9", che equivale a settembre, la data visualizzata sarà il 03.09.10.

Di seguito sono riportati i valori validi per i parametri della data:

d=[1-31]

m=[1-12]

y=[anno di quattro cifre]

Per aprire un calendario alla data 3 maggio 2007, si utilizzerebbe l'URL indicato di seguito: https://<nome server>/owa/?cmd=content&fpath=calendar&view=daily&d=3&m=5&y=2007

part (facoltativo)

Consente di specificare che in Outlook Web App dovrà essere visualizzata una web part più piccola.

Quando si utilizzano le web part per accedere al contenuto di Outlook Web App, l'interfaccia utente visualizzata sarà più piccola rispetto all'interfaccia intera di Outlook Web App. Il parametro part riduce ulteriormente l'interfaccia. In questo esempio di URL viene mostrato l'elenco delle attività nel formato web part più piccolo:

https://<nome server>/owa/?cmd=contents&fpath=tasks&part=1

Il parametro part non viene applicato al modulo del calendario.

Nella figura seguente viene mostrata la web part di Outlook Web App per le attività senza il parametro part=1.

URL della Web part senza Part=1

Nella figura seguente viene mostrata la web part di Outlook Web App per le attività con il parametro part=1.

URL della Web part con Part=1

È possibile utilizzare più parametri per specificare la cartella da visualizzare e il formato in cui visualizzarla. Se vengono utilizzati più parametri di cartella, l'ordine di precedenza è id, f e quindi module. Se nessuno di questi parametri è presente, per impostazione predefinita verrà visualizzata la Posta in arrivo.

Nota

Se una funzione è stata disattivata utilizzando la segmentazione, tale funzione non sarà disponibile come web part. Ad esempio, se il calendario di Outlook Web App è stato disabilitato, non sarà possibile accedere ai calendari utilizzando le web part di Outlook Web App.

Immissione manuale delle web part di Outlook Web App

È anche possibile inserire manualmente le web part di Outlook Web App in un browser Web. Ad esempio, un utente può utilizzare un URL della web part di Outlook Web App per aprire il calendario di un altro utente.

Per aprire un calendario specifico nella visualizzazione Settimanale:

  1. Aprire una finestra del browser Web.

  2. Immettere l'URL di Outlook Web App e aggiungere la seguente stringa alla fine dell'URL: <indirizzo SMTP della cassetta postale>/?cmd=contents&fpath=calendar&view=weekly.

  3. Immettere le credenziali di accesso, se vengono richieste.

Ad esempio, se l'URL di Outlook Web App è https://email.fourthcoffee.com/owa, il seguente URL aprirà il calendario che appartiene all'utente tsmith nella visualizzazione Settimanale: https://email.fourthcoffee.com/owa/tsmith@fourthcoffee.com/?cmd=contents\&fpath=calendar\&view=weekly

Per ulteriori informazioni

 ©2010 Microsoft Corporation. Tutti i diritti riservati.